Tramadol hydrochloride action

Tramadol hydrochloride is a Class II psychotropic drug that belongs to the opioid analgesic class and is available as a tablet and an injectable solution. Widely used clinically are mainly tramadol hydrochloride extended-release tablets, mainly used for moderate and severe pain, post-operative orthopedic patients are also applied. There are generally two doses of 50mg/tablet and 100mg/tablet, and the dose of the drug can be adjusted according to the patient’s pain level. For adults and patients over 14 years of age with moderate pain, 50-100mg should be taken orally once every 12 hours, and the maximum dose should not exceed 400mg in one day. for patients with hepatic or renal insufficiency, elderly patients, the dose needs to be reduced and used with discretion; for children, women and lactating women, the application is not recommended. It should be emphasized that Tramadol Hydrochloride is a psychotropic drug, and if used for a long time, drug resistance and drug dependence may easily occur.
